Fixed
Status Update
Comments
6o...@gmail.com <6o...@gmail.com> #2
Project: platform/frameworks/support
Branch: androidx-main
commit c9cf25062fed6a75c01e6fb7bad692ad6320a6e9
Author: Leticia Santos <leticiars@google.com>
Date: Wed Dec 06 13:33:47 2023
[NavigationSuiteScaffold] Fixed navigation component filling entire screen when root surface has modifier.fillMaxSize
When using Surface with fillMaxSize it tries to fill its entire available space with the first composable it finds, but wrapping that composable in a Box prevents that.
Test: manually tested
Bug: 312664933
Change-Id: Ifd23d070ab09f1750384d42ef43a5dc252fac560
M compose/material3/material3-adaptive-navigation-suite/src/commonMain/kotlin/androidx/compose/material3/adaptive/navigation-suite/NavigationSuiteScaffold.kt
https://android-review.googlesource.com/2861890
Branch: androidx-main
commit c9cf25062fed6a75c01e6fb7bad692ad6320a6e9
Author: Leticia Santos <leticiars@google.com>
Date: Wed Dec 06 13:33:47 2023
[NavigationSuiteScaffold] Fixed navigation component filling entire screen when root surface has modifier.fillMaxSize
When using Surface with fillMaxSize it tries to fill its entire available space with the first composable it finds, but wrapping that composable in a Box prevents that.
Test: manually tested
Bug: 312664933
Change-Id: Ifd23d070ab09f1750384d42ef43a5dc252fac560
M compose/material3/material3-adaptive-navigation-suite/src/commonMain/kotlin/androidx/compose/material3/adaptive/navigation-suite/NavigationSuiteScaffold.kt
ma...@google.com <ma...@google.com> #3
The following release(s) address this bug.It is possible this bug has only been partially addressed:
androidx.compose.material3:material3-adaptive-navigation-suite:1.0.0-alpha02
androidx.compose.material3:material3-adaptive-navigation-suite-android:1.0.0-alpha02
androidx.compose.material3:material3-adaptive-navigation-suite-desktop:1.0.0-alpha02
eg...@gmail.com <eg...@gmail.com> #4
Project: platform/frameworks/support
Branch: androidx-main
commit f6f510999615b25e0a1c118f1136a40bdef6f31f
Author: Leticia Santos <leticiars@google.com>
Date: Tue Jan 23 15:23:34 2024
[NavigationSuiteScaffold] Add some tests.
These tests are related to aosp/2861890
Test: self
Bug: 312664933
Change-Id: I63bda11216f0fc36927ce0b694b82490203ead03
A compose/material3/material3-adaptive-navigation-suite/src/androidInstrumentedTest/kotlin/androidx/compose/material3/adaptive-navigation-suite/NavigationSuiteScaffoldTest.kt
https://android-review.googlesource.com/2924390
Branch: androidx-main
commit f6f510999615b25e0a1c118f1136a40bdef6f31f
Author: Leticia Santos <leticiars@google.com>
Date: Tue Jan 23 15:23:34 2024
[NavigationSuiteScaffold] Add some tests.
These tests are related to aosp/2861890
Test: self
Bug: 312664933
Change-Id: I63bda11216f0fc36927ce0b694b82490203ead03
A compose/material3/material3-adaptive-navigation-suite/src/androidInstrumentedTest/kotlin/androidx/compose/material3/adaptive-navigation-suite/NavigationSuiteScaffoldTest.kt
ma...@google.com <ma...@google.com>
dn...@google.com <dn...@google.com>
ap...@google.com <ap...@google.com> #6
Project: platform/frameworks/support
Branch: androidx-main
commit 699ee4fa3f47da2ccd52fb6b4628fc2d61cd5039
Author: Dan Nizri <dniz@google.com>
Date: Wed Dec 06 20:50:22 2023
Update Compose M3 ModalBottomSheet to support Predictive Back on U+
Bug: 281967264
Bug: 307969902
Bug: 304850357
Test: added screenshot tests
Relnote: "Update Compose M3 ModalBottomSheet to support Predictive Back on U+"
Change-Id: Iccf324cb6dfc7f4ea1fe413b69e035658282360d
A compose/material3/material3/src/androidInstrumentedTest/kotlin/androidx/compose/material3/ModalBottomSheetScreenshotTest.kt
M compose/material3/material3/src/androidMain/kotlin/androidx/compose/material3/ModalBottomSheet.android.kt
M compose/material3/material3/src/androidMain/kotlin/androidx/compose/material3/SearchBar.android.kt
A compose/material3/material3/src/androidMain/kotlin/androidx/compose/material3/internal/PredictiveBack.android.kt
https://android-review.googlesource.com/2863667
Branch: androidx-main
commit 699ee4fa3f47da2ccd52fb6b4628fc2d61cd5039
Author: Dan Nizri <dniz@google.com>
Date: Wed Dec 06 20:50:22 2023
Update Compose M3 ModalBottomSheet to support Predictive Back on U+
Bug: 281967264
Bug: 307969902
Bug: 304850357
Test: added screenshot tests
Relnote: "Update Compose M3 ModalBottomSheet to support Predictive Back on U+"
Change-Id: Iccf324cb6dfc7f4ea1fe413b69e035658282360d
A compose/material3/material3/src/androidInstrumentedTest/kotlin/androidx/compose/material3/ModalBottomSheetScreenshotTest.kt
M compose/material3/material3/src/androidMain/kotlin/androidx/compose/material3/ModalBottomSheet.android.kt
M compose/material3/material3/src/androidMain/kotlin/androidx/compose/material3/SearchBar.android.kt
A compose/material3/material3/src/androidMain/kotlin/androidx/compose/material3/internal/PredictiveBack.android.kt
pr...@google.com <pr...@google.com> #7
The following release(s) address this bug.It is possible this bug has only been partially addressed:
androidx.compose.material3:material3:1.3.0-alpha01
androidx.compose.material3:material3-android:1.3.0-alpha01
androidx.compose.material3:material3-desktop:1.3.0-alpha01
Description
Jetpack Compose version: 2023.05.01 Jetpack Compose component used: material3 (1.1.0) Android Studio Build: #AI-222.4459.24.2221.9971841, built on April 19, 2023 Kotlin version: 1.8.21
Steps to Reproduce or Code Sample to Reproduce:
android:enableOnBackInvokedCallback="true"
in the manifestModalBottomSheet
sample fromI have a minimum reproducible example here:https://github.com/tfcporciuncula/material3-bottomsheet/tree/back (in the
back
branch)